Understanding Risks in NFTs

NFTs are blockchain-based tokens that represent ownership of digital items. Risk arises because ownership does not guarantee asset value, access rights, or authenticity outside the blockchain record.


Market Volatility

NFT prices fluctuate based on demand, popularity of creators, and general market conditions. Unlike traditional assets, NFT markets are less liquid, which can result in sudden price swings.

  • Rapid buying and selling can lead to losses.
  • Pricing is influenced by trends rather than fundamentals.
  • Liquidity varies between collections and platforms.

Scams and Fraud

NFT scams take multiple forms:

  • Phishing: Malicious websites or messages trick users into revealing wallet keys.
  • Fake Projects: NFTs may be sold from copied or non-existent collections.
  • Rug Pulls: Developers abandon projects after collecting funds.
  • Pump and Dump: Coordinated price manipulation inflates value temporarily.

Impersonation and Fake Accounts

Fraudsters often imitate creators or marketplace accounts. Buyers may purchase NFTs believing they are authentic when they are not.

Verification of contract addresses and official accounts reduces exposure.


Blockchain Project Risks

Beyond NFTs, other blockchain-based projects also involve risk. These include decentralized finance platforms, gaming ecosystems, and enterprise solutions.


Smart Contract Vulnerabilities

Smart contracts automate blockchain functions. Bugs or flaws can result in:

  • Unauthorized asset access
  • Loss of funds
  • Incorrect execution of terms

Even audited contracts may contain hidden errors.


Network and Consensus Risks

Blockchain networks rely on consensus protocols to validate transactions. Risks include:

  • Forks or network disruptions
  • Delayed confirmations
  • Potential 51% attacks in smaller networks

These risks can affect both NFTs and other blockchain assets.


Oracles and Data Dependency

Some projects depend on external data sources (oracles). Inaccurate data can trigger incorrect contract execution, affecting trades, payments, or asset verification.


Technical Complexity

Blockchain technology involves complex processes:

  • Wallet management
  • Transaction signing
  • Key storage

User mistakes can result in permanent loss, as transactions cannot be reversed.


Legal and Regulatory Considerations

Legal frameworks for blockchain and NFTs are evolving. Lack of clarity creates uncertainty for users and creators.


Intellectual Property Rights

NFT ownership does not automatically grant copyright or reproduction rights. Buyers may only own the token representing the asset, not the underlying content rights.


Tax Obligations

NFT sales may be taxable. Tax rules vary by jurisdiction and may include:

  • Capital gains
  • Sales tax
  • Income reporting requirements

Failing to comply may result in penalties.


Regulatory Compliance

Regulators monitor token issuance and trading. Projects may face restrictions if classified as securities or financial instruments. Users should track local regulations.


Security Challenges

Security is a critical concern in blockchain projects.


Wallet Security

Users control assets through private keys. Losing keys or exposing them to malware results in permanent loss.

  • Hardware wallets reduce exposure.
  • Regular key backup and recovery measures are necessary.

Marketplace Security

NFT marketplaces facilitate transactions but do not store assets directly. Security risks include:

  • Account hacks
  • Unauthorized listing or approval
  • Fake NFT claims

Marketplace users must verify addresses and transactions.


Cross-Chain Risks

Some NFTs and assets move across networks via bridges. Bridge failures or hacks can result in asset loss.


Market Risks

NFTs and blockchain projects are subject to market risk, including:

  • Price volatility of cryptocurrencies used for purchases
  • Limited liquidity for certain tokens or NFTs
  • Dependence on community interest and engagement

Managing Risk in NFTs and Blockchain Projects

Effective risk management reduces exposure and supports responsible participation.


Research Before Investment

  • Verify project legitimacy
  • Review smart contract addresses
  • Confirm creator and team activity
  • Check audits and public reports

Start Small

Testing new platforms with limited funds reduces potential loss and allows learning without major exposure.


Use Secure Wallets

  • Hardware wallets prevent online attacks
  • Avoid sharing private keys
  • Regularly review wallet approvals

Diversify Holdings

Holding assets across multiple projects or types reduces dependency on a single project’s performance.


Monitor Projects

Regularly track project updates, governance decisions, and community activity. Early awareness of changes helps avoid negative outcomes.


Legal Compliance

  • Consult tax and legal advisors
  • Maintain transaction records
  • Understand intellectual property implications

Common Pitfalls to Avoid

  1. Following trends blindly without research
  2. Approving contracts without reviewing permissions
  3. Storing all assets in a single wallet
  4. Ignoring platform security updates
  5. Misunderstanding ownership rights associated with NFTs
